Lempuyang Temple

First You will Visiting Lempuyang Temple at east side of bali it's about 2,30 hours from seminyak or kuta area The Lempuyang temple is one of oldest and most important temples in Bali. Its chic architecture and depiction of the rich Balinese culture and heritage are just a few of the features that make this a highlight for any eastern Bali tour. The temple sits at the peak of Mount Lempuyang in East Bali, thus giving visitors a breathtaking view of the region’s beauty.

Tirta Gangga

Visiting water palace of Tirta Gangga It is 35 Minuts way from lempuyang temple At this point you may want to enjoy a cool break from the hot sun. Tirta Gangga is a former royal water palace located in Ababi village in Ababi, Karangasem. The grounds are beautiful and offer something quite different from the other temples and palaces you’ve visited so far. Built in 1948, it was used by the Karangasem Royal family and was built with swimming pools and playful architecture so even the kids will enjoy this one

Tukad Cepung Waterfall

We'll walk down 15 minuts way from car park to the waterfall. To visit a spectacular waterfall in a cave and have to pass the water streams and rocky path. It is advised to wear shorts and sandals for this section, or at least pack them with you
